Jimmy P.

French writer and director Arnaud Desplechin made his English language debut with this powerful drama. A Native American man suffering from psychological issues finds help from an unconventional French psychoanalyst. After several powerful family dramas, Desplechin tackles an unusual and challenging material  based on a true story which would have never made in the US but pays off to those giving it a chance. Benicio Del Toro and Mathieu Amalric star with terrific performances which drives the drama. The solid supporting cast includes Gina McKee and Misty Upham amongst others. 1001 Films' coverage of films on DVD.
